Hay all,

I have roughley £800 for a new build (my first :eek:)! I am looking for something to run 24hrs a day, pretty quietly, as a media server running server software, something that can run CAD and above all, run high quality games (this one is quite important)!

I don't need keyboard, mouse or screens. I do need an operating system and would like a blu ray player

I have an external hard drive (Seagate) but its not very good to watch films off as it keeps "seeking" during the film causing the film to stop playing, this is a 1TB. I could do with a hard drive this size that's suitable to watch films off, or a SSD and a smaller hard drive so that film watching over the network isn't an issue.

Any help would be greatly appreciated

Cheers Chris
